Pythonとは
Pythonは、1991年にグイド・ヴァンロッサムによって開発された、汎用の高水準プログラミング言語です。Pythonはコードが読みやすく、明確で、言語の構造がエレガントであることを特徴としています。
Pythonは動的型付けとガベージコレクションをサポートし、多くのパラダイムをサポートしています。これには、手続き型、オブジェクト指向、および関数型プログラミングが含まれます。Pythonは大規模な標準ライブラリを備えており、自動メモリ管理と大規模な標準ライブラリが含まれています。
PythonはWeb開発、データ分析、人工知能、機械学習など、多くの領域で広く使用されています。また、Pythonは初心者にとって学びやすい言語としても知られています。そのため、Pythonは教育の現場や初めてプログラミングを学ぶ人々にとって、良い選択肢となっています。
インストーラーなしでPythonを試す理由
Pythonを試すためにインストーラーを使用しない理由はいくつかあります。
-
環境の制約: 一部のユーザーは、職場や学校などの環境で管理者権限を持っていないため、ソフトウェアをインストールできない場合があります。このような状況では、インストーラーなしでPythonを試すことが有用です。
-
複数のバージョンの管理: Pythonの異なるバージョンを同時に使用する必要がある場合、それぞれのバージョンをインストールするのは面倒であると感じるかもしれません。インストーラーなしのPythonを使用すると、異なるバージョンのPythonを簡単に切り替えることができます。
-
テストとデバッグ: 新しいバージョンのPythonを試したいが、既存の環境に影響を与えたくない場合、インストーラーなしのPythonを使用すると便利です。
-
ポータビリティ: USBドライブやクラウドストレージにPythonを保存し、どのコンピュータでも同じ環境を利用したい場合、インストーラーなしのPythonが適しています。
これらの理由から、Pythonをインストーラーなしで試すことは、多くのユーザーにとって有用な選択肢となります。次のセクションでは、具体的な方法について説明します。
Pythonをインストーラーなしで試す方法
Pythonをインストーラーなしで試す方法はいくつかあります。以下に、主な方法をいくつか紹介します。
-
オンラインのPythonインタープリタ: オンラインのPythonインタープリタを使用すると、ブラウザ上で直接Pythonコードを実行することができます。これには、Repl.it、PythonAnywhere、Google Colabなどがあります。これらのサービスは、インストールや設定なしでPythonを試すことができるため、非常に便利です。
-
ポータブルPython: ポータブルPythonは、インストールせずにPythonを実行できるバージョンのPythonです。これはUSBドライブに保存して持ち運ぶことができ、どのコンピュータでも同じPython環境を利用することができます。
-
Docker: Dockerを使用すると、Pythonの環境をコンテナとして作成し、そのコンテナを他のマシンで再現することができます。これにより、Pythonのインストールや設定を一切行うことなく、Pythonコードを実行することができます。
これらの方法を使用すると、Pythonをインストーラーなしで試すことができます。ただし、これらの方法はすべて一定の制約があります。例えば、オンラインのPythonインタープリタはインターネット接続が必要であり、ポータブルPythonやDockerは初期設定が必要です。そのため、自分のニーズに最も適した方法を選択することが重要です。
Pythonのポータブル版の利用
Pythonのポータブル版は、インストールせずにPythonを実行できるバージョンのPythonです。これはUSBドライブに保存して持ち運ぶことができ、どのコンピュータでも同じPython環境を利用することができます。
Pythonのポータブル版の利用は以下のような手順で行います。
-
ダウンロード: Pythonの公式ウェブサイトまたは他の信頼できるソースからPythonのポータブル版をダウンロードします。
-
解凍: ダウンロードしたファイルを解凍し、USBドライブやクラウドストレージに保存します。
-
実行: 解凍したフォルダ内のPython実行ファイルをダブルクリックするか、コマンドラインから実行します。
Pythonのポータブル版は、Pythonの異なるバージョンを同時に使用する必要がある場合や、Pythonを試したいがインストールを避けたい場合に特に便利です。ただし、Pythonのポータブル版はフルインストール版と比べて一部の機能が制限されていることがあります。そのため、使用する前にその制限を理解しておくことが重要です。
まとめ
この記事では、Pythonをインストーラーなしで試す方法について詳しく説明しました。Pythonは非常に強力で柔軟性のあるプログラミング言語であり、その人気は日々増しています。しかし、インストールプロセスは一部のユーザーにとっては難しく、または不便な場合があります。
そのため、オンラインのPythonインタープリタ、Pythonのポータブル版、またはDockerなどのツールを使用して、インストーラーなしでPythonを試すことが可能です。これらの方法はそれぞれ一定の利点と制約がありますが、それぞれのニーズに最適な方法を選択することで、Pythonの学習や開発がより便利で効率的になります。
Pythonをインストーラーなしで試すことは、Pythonの強力な機能を手軽に試すための素晴らしい方法です。これにより、Pythonのコードを書くことの楽しさと有用性を体験することができます。それでは、Pythonの世界を楽しんでください!